Kuntaur Planning Director Admits Taking Bribe for CEO Sambou
[Foroyaa Newspaper - The Gambia] - 14/02/2025
By Makutu Manneh A senior official at Kuntaur Area Council has admitted receiving a bribe on behalf of Chief Executive Officer (CEO) Momodou Sambou. Lamin Kujabi, the council’s Director of Planning and Development, told the Local Government Commission of Inquiry that he collected D50,000 from (…)
